FOOTBALL - Robins through to semi-finals after Somers victory

NATHAN Corry’s second-half goal helped Knowle secure a 2-1 win away at AFC Somers as the Robins advanced to the semi-finals of the Birmingham FA Saturday Vase.

Corry’s winner came minutes after Somers had levelled the game early in the second half after George Seeley’s sumptuous lob opened the scoring at Warley Rugby Club.

Knowle made a strong start as Seeley and Charlie Morris both tested the Somers goalkeeper in the opening few minutes.

However, the home side responded and shot narrowly wide as Somers looked to capitalise on Craig Johnson’s misplaced clearance.




The visitors turned the screw as the half wore on with Corry’s lob bouncing inches over the crossbar and Jack Mullen’s shot from 25-yards out tipped over.

And Mullen then headed wide before he picked up the ball in his own half, beat two defenders and slipped in Seeley who produced an exquisite lob over the goalkeeper and into the net on 28 minutes.


However, Mullen then spurned a golden chance to double Knowle’s lead after he was denied by the keeper when one-on-one before Somers headed narrowly wide at the other end.

And Somers drew level on 52 minutes when the ball was bundled home at the back post from a dangerous set piece delivery.

The Robins restored their lead just three minutes later as Corry headed in from close range following some head tennis at a corner.

And Knowle were forced to deal with two late corners to come away with their seventh straight win and advance to the last four.

Knowle are next in action away at Coventry Alvis on Saturday, February 18 with kick-off at 3pm at Alvis Sports and Social Club.
